Xianju Liu is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Plant Science and Food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Xianju Liu has authored 15 papers receiving a total of 341 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Molecular Biology, 6 papers in Plant Science and 2 papers in Food Science. Recurrent topics in Xianju Liu’s work include Biosynthesis and Engineering of Terpenoids (7 papers), Horticultural and Viticultural Research (5 papers) and Plant Gene Expression Analysis (4 papers). Xianju Liu is often cited by papers focused on Biosynthesis and Engineering of Terpenoids (7 papers), Horticultural and Viticultural Research (5 papers) and Plant Gene Expression Analysis (4 papers). Xianju Liu coll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Kenya. Xianju Liu's co-authors include Shaohua Li, Zhenchang Liang, Chong Ren, Yi Wang, Wei Duan, Zhan Zhang, Jinzhu Jiang, Lijun Wang, Zhanwu Dai and Ling Yuan and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, Journal of Experimental Botany and Frontiers in Plant Science.
